The archaeology club Harja from Odense Museum in Denmark is launching a 3 year project for seniors, professional archaeologists and volunteers to promote archaeological activities in both Denmark and Lithuania.

In an essay competition across the whole nation, children and youngsters will give their perspective on the creations of H.C. Andersen, and thereby extend their knowledge of the famous Dane. The final event of the competition will take place in 'Panevėžys Puppet Wagon Theatre', which itself has been awarded the H.C. Andersen prize.

Through photos and video, "A Modern Royal Household" tells about the restoration and artistic decoration of Frederik VIII’s wonderful Palace in Amalienborg, Copenhagen - the new residence of the Danish Crown Prince and Crown Princess.

In a series of conversations, the journalist Pétur Blöndal asked contemporary Icelandic authors about their relationship with the literary tradition and the influence exerted on them by the past. The result is an Icelandic literary history of sorts, distilled into brief, individual stories

The major spring exhibition at the National Gallery of Denmark presents the Danish artist Vilhelm Hammershøi (1864-1916). The exhibition takes a new approach to Hammershøi by having his art enter into a dialogue with fellow European artists of his day.

The Danish architect Bjarke Ingels has made some of the most significant buildings in Ørestaden, Copenhagen’s newest quarter. Ingels creates urban architecture and has won several international prices and awards.
